Joseph (Joe) Nicolle
Technical & Training Manager | Electrical Service Technician | 027 359-5404 | Joseph@FMServices.co.nz
Joe Nicolle, with a career spanning since 1983 in the machinery servicing industry, brings a treasure trove of knowledge and experience to FMS. Before joining our team, Joe honed his expertise in Melbourne, where he ran a successful business focused on food machinery servicing for three decades. His journey has not just made him proficient but a legend when it comes to understanding the ins and outs of food machinery.
At FMS, Joe is the mastermind behind our specialised knowledge, ensuring on-going training of the team & advising in tricky situations, using his vast experience. He's our "Go-to-Guy" for anything particularly perplexing or intricate related to food machinery - if there's something Joe doesn't know, it's probably not worth knowing.

Chris Molenaar
Managing Director | Owner
Food Machinery Services was established by Chris with a view to provide a range of industries a way to better manage and maintain their food machinery.
Hailing from Wairarapa, Chris Molenaar founded Petone Engineering Limited (PEL) in 2004 as a two-man operation. Under his leadership, PEL has grown into one of New Zealand's most respected companies in structural steel and seismic strengthening.As a qualified Fitter & Turner with a solution-focused mindset, Chris identified the need for a dedicated, high-quality service provider in the food machinery sector. This vision led to the creation of Food Machinery Services (FMS), which has since evolved into a leading provider in the industry.
While Chris primarily dedicates his time to managing PEL, he continues to offer strategic direction and support to the FMS team. His commitment to quality and excellence ensures that FMS remains a trusted partner for all food machinery needs, with a focus on reliable, long-term solutions. The day-to-day operations of FMS are managed by Stu, who upholds the high standards and values set forth by Chris.
